Output efba6ac6c0718e53f7be0a27ea2e7b96a181c28ec8028a401508e1288e443a39:1

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 3983fc4ea5665244a039ff70b05ce553b099176d
address
bc1q8xplcn49vefyfgpelactqh892wcfj9md5zlh2p
transaction
efba6ac6c0718e53f7be0a27ea2e7b96a181c28ec8028a401508e1288e443a39
confirmations
314167
spent
true